What services are offered on board?

Want to travel with OUIGO but your luggage is larger than a cabin bag, or you need to bring another bag? Don’t worry, simply add the additional or XL luggage option for 5 euros when purchasing your OUIGO ESSENTIEL ticket. If you choose OUIGO PLUS, this option is automatically included in your ticket.

If you choose TGV INOUI, you can travel with your pet, whose ticket is now at a fixed rate of 10 euros. Your pet travels either in a container with a maximum size of 45 x 30 x 25 cm, or on a lead and muzzled. Book your pet’s TGV INOUI ticket at the same time as yours by adding a pet when searching for tickets.

Deutsche Bahn (DB)

Travel from Dusseldorf to Bordeaux by train with Deutsche Bahn. Depending on your journey and the train selected, travel in 1st or 2nd class on high-speed InterCity Express (ICE) trains, national InterCity (IC) and EuroCity (EC) services, or the regional network. The latter includes InterRegio-Express (IRE) for fast interregional connections, Regional-Express (RE) for direct routes between cities, and Regionalbahn (RB) for stopping services to all local stations. Your Deutsche Bahn ticket Dusseldorf - Bordeaux guarantees a comfortable journey across Germany and its neighbouring countries.

Deutsche Bahn (DB)

  • Stay connected while you travel

    Stay connected throughout your journey with free, unlimited WiFi available on most ICE and IC trains. In 1st class, throughput is optimized for professional uses such as videoconferencing or VPN connections.

  • Enjoy the peace and quiet

    To work or relax in complete peace, opt for the quiet zones. These areas are designed to minimize noise pollution: phone calls, loud music and ringtones are not allowed.

  • Grab a bite or drink during your trip

    Enjoy a meal or snack in the dining cars or bistros available on long-distance trains. A varied menu features hot dishes, snacks and drinks.

  • Recharge your electronic devices

    Recharge your devices easily: outlets are available at every seat in 2nd class, and up to two outlets for every three seats in 1st class. Ideal for staying productive or entertained throughout the journey.

  • Carry your luggage with ease

    Each passenger can take one item of hand luggage and one additional item of luggage free of charge. Large items of luggage can be stowed in the racks at the entrance or between the seats, medium-sized items above, and small items under your seat. Recommended dimensions are 70 × 50 × 30 cm. Well stowed folding strollers, mobility aids, scooters and folding bicycles are also permitted. Luggage must not inconvenience other passengers or block exits.

  • Take your bicycle everywhere

    Conventional bicycles are accepted on ICE, IC and EC trains with a bicycle ticket and mandatory booking. Folding bicycles and children's bicycles can be carried free of charge as hand luggage. Tandems and tricycles are allowed on certain trains with a booking at an agency. In the regions, a bicycle ticket is required but without a seat booking.

  • Travel with your pet

    Small animals travel free of charge in a closed container placed under your seat or in the luggage racks. Large dogs must have a ticket (50% of the adult fare), be muzzled and kept on a leash. Guide and assistance dogs travel free of charge, without a ticket or muzzle.

  • Enjoy seat service in 1st class

    In 1st class, relax: your meal is served directly to your seat. Enjoy attentive service and a gourmet selection without having to go anywhere.

  • Access Deutsche Bahn lounges

    Passengers with a flexible 1st class ticket enjoy access to DB Lounges at several major stations. These lounges offer a quiet space with drinks, WiFi and digital press to wait comfortably before departure.
